Centrally Located Apartment - Acropolis - Athens Greece - Photos
No photos
Centrally Located Apartment - Acropolis - Athens Greece - Search and Book Hotel
8 Veikou, Athens Athens
Hotels 3 Stars Greece
No photos
8 Veikou, Athens Athens
Hotels 3 Stars Greece